Ram Mandir: A Boon for the Stock Market?

The eagerly awaited construction of the Ram Mandir in Ayodhya has not only reignited the faith of millions but has also positively illuminated the Indian stock market. The project’s immense scale involves substantial investments in construction materials, infrastructure, and skilled labor, providing a significant boost to sectors such as real estate, cement, steel, and related industries. With the heightened religious tourism and ongoing infrastructure development in the region, various sectors are poised to benefit from this monumental project. As a result, companies within these sectors may experience growth, potentially influencing their stock prices. The cultural and religious significance of the Ram Mandir is expected to attract both domestic and international tourists, further contributing to the growth of the hospitality and tourism sectors. In essence, the construction of the Ram Mandir emerges not only as a spiritual milestone but also as an economic catalyst with widespread implications for the Indian stock market. Beyond these five, several other sectors are also expected to benefit from the Ram Mandir construction:

  • Cement companies: Increased infrastructure development will require large quantities of cement, benefiting companies like ACC, Ambuja Cements, and Shree Cement.
  • Steel companies: The construction boom will also drive steel demand, benefiting companies like Tata Steel, JSW Steel, and SAIL.
  • Tourism and hospitality: Apart from hotels, travel agencies, tour operators, and local businesses catering to pilgrims are also expected to see a surge in demand.
